HIP 52089
HIP 52089 is a K-type (Orange) star.
Located approximately 150.9 light-years from Earth, HIP 52089 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.
HIP 52089 is classified as a spectral class K star (K-type (Orange)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.
HIP 52089 has an apparent magnitude of +9.41,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its yellow h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.802.
